use std::fmt;
use std::path::PathBuf;
#[cfg(feature = "serde_derive")]
use serde::{Deserialize, Serialize};
#[derive(Clone, Copy, Debug, PartialEq, Eq)]
#[cfg_attr(feature = "serde_derive", derive(Serialize, Deserialize))]
pub enum WorkbookSide {
Old,
New,
}
impl fmt::Display for WorkbookSide {
fn fmt(&self, f: &mut fmt::Formatter<'_>) -> fmt::Result {
match self {
WorkbookSide::Old => write!(f, "old"),
WorkbookSide::New => write!(f, "new"),
}
}
}
#[derive(Debug)]
pub enum SheetsDiffError {
OpenWorkbook {
side: WorkbookSide,
path: PathBuf,
source: calamine::XlsxError,
},
OpenReader {
side: WorkbookSide,
source: calamine::XlsxError,
},
ReadSheetValues {
side: WorkbookSide,
sheet: String,
source: calamine::XlsxError,
},
ReadSheetFormulas {
side: WorkbookSide,
sheet: String,
source: calamine::XlsxError,
},
}
impl fmt::Display for SheetsDiffError {
fn fmt(&self, f: &mut fmt::Formatter<'_>) -> fmt::Result {
match self {
SheetsDiffError::OpenWorkbook { side, path, source } => write!(
f,
"cannot open {} workbook '{}': {}",
side,
path.display(),
source,
),
SheetsDiffError::OpenReader { side, source } => {
write!(f, "cannot parse {} workbook from reader: {}", side, source)
}
SheetsDiffError::ReadSheetValues { side, sheet, source } => write!(
f,
"cannot read values from {} workbook sheet '{}': {}",
side, sheet, source,
),
SheetsDiffError::ReadSheetFormulas { side, sheet, source } => write!(
f,
"cannot read formulas from {} workbook sheet '{}': {}",
side, sheet, source,
),
}
}
}
impl std::error::Error for SheetsDiffError {
fn source(&self) -> Option<&(dyn std::error::Error + 'static)> {
match self {
SheetsDiffError::OpenWorkbook { source, .. } => Some(source),
SheetsDiffError::OpenReader { source, .. } => Some(source),
SheetsDiffError::ReadSheetValues { source, .. } => Some(source),
SheetsDiffError::ReadSheetFormulas { source, .. } => Some(source),
}
}
}
